ORA-30926: 无法在源表中获得一组稳定的行
Springboot项目做数据同步到oracle数据中,报这个错误,如何解决?
如果是mysql,设置好主键,直接导入就可以,这个错误说明第一次没有设置主键,然后同步了两个相同主键的值,所以,再同步此主键的时候,会报错
往Oracle数据同步信息,要保证有唯一的主键,oracle数据同步,可以不用设置主键,如果第一次同步数据,唯一键(就是所谓的根据这个字段进行同步的字段)值相同,保存到数据中,首次保存没有错误,如果再同步和里面有相同数据的主键,则报错,因为里面有多个相同的主键信息,所以,要特别注意主键的唯一